Limehouse Software hits the mark for Selby
Selby District Council is to employ Limehouse Software’s uengage to consult on their Local Development Framework . They will be using it to gather responses on their Core Strategy and their Selby Area Action Plan.
Having previously used a manual process to collate information from online forms and surveys, Selby District Council were looking for a more robust system, able to generate more responses and which would be significantly easier to manage. They were looking for easy methods of summarising comments made, of creating final reports, and a system that would be simple to use for both consultees and users. They wanted consultees to be able to easily view other people’s comments and responses and to also be able to search through comments for particular individual’s responses. Also important was a unified database of all online and offline comments received.
Limehouse Software offered all the functionality they required and Selby were impressed by the usability and flexibility of our solution. They were further reassured by Limehouse Software’s reputation with already over 200 customers in the planning sector.
